WebMar 1, 2024 · Quick Steps can be assigned to a Ctrl+Shift+number key. Outlook includes some predefined Quick Steps or you can create your own. To open the Manage Quick Steps dialog, click the Expand arrow in the lower right corner of the Quick Steps section. WebCreate a Quick Step In Mail, select Home. In the Quick Steps group, in the Quick Steps gallery, select the Create New Quick Step. In the Name box, type a name for the new Quick Step. Select the icon button next to the Name box, select an icon, and then select OK. Under Actions, choose an action that you want the Quick Step to do.
